    It's too rich at full throttle. Anywhere from 10.2 to 10.8 commanded. Without a wideband I don't know how accurate that is to the actual AFR the wideband would show. We can't see custom channels you create using the EGR if that is your method of logging.

    That could explain the high injector duty cycle. Cutting back to 11.0-11.5 could cut 10% from the IDC. Though I do forget if the IDC is accurate on the 2004+ computers, something in the back of mind says to me that that was a topic long ago but I can't put my finger on it.

    I'd like some clarification on what the commanded to actual AFR is like. You should not have a large error between the two.

    The part throttle knock isn't something I could give you a good guess at. Certain harmonics or a weird vibration maybe.

    I guess I'm always on the mind set that commanded needs to match actual for fueling. That is a huge difference if computer asks for mid 10's but the actual is 11.5ish. That means the MAF calibration has been fudged to get you that value. Because if you were to zero out the rpm adder table and command a solid 11.5 AFR it probably put you in the low to mid 12's based on what we have already seen.

    I'm not saying that's the cause for your knock issues though but it should surely be addressed. It may help with full throttle knock if indeed 11.5-11.7 is not ideal, some cars do like 11.0-11.3ish to keep knock at bay. You're running around 9-10psi in the current weather and that's slightly richer AFR is a good spot to be because as the weather cools the boost pressure may increase by a pound with more dense air.

    I smoked the intake because i was getting a p0300 code that would be repeatedly set at idle with my fuel trims being high at idle but decreasing with the rise of rpm. The counts of misfires where all on cyl 3 and did not change when swapping coils. Just simply swapping spark plugs from another cylinder caused the misfires to stop and it also did not follow the plug which I found strange. I also preformed in cylinder pressure testings and also looked at pressure wave forms of intake vacuum while cranking and all looked to be perfect. I just recently replaced all 6 spark plugs gaped at 0.055" and cleaned the MAF to see no change. I did have these weird blips of kr while cruising and at WOT before the testing I performed and I still do currently.
